Conor McGregor came into the limelight after Jake Paul defeated his rival, Nate Diaz, inside the squared circle. While the entire world of combat sports enthusiasts was drenched in the YouTuber turned boxer’s sweet victory, ‘The Notorious’ sent out bashings on Twitter. Soon, the tweets began speculations of the former UFC champion going against Paul.
Although many sided with the UFC star, Jorge Masvidal declared that the boxer might defeat McGregor, if the two ever faced each other. But the predictions came along with some severe words aimed at ‘Mystic Mac’. Even Paul added to those speculations and claimed that McGregor should visit a rehabilitation center.

Jorge Masvidal’s surprise verdict for Jake Paul vs. Conor McGregor
During a conversation with Brendan Schaub and Bryan Callen, on episode 915 of ‘The Fighter and The Kid’, Masvidal opened up on his views regarding the recent fight between Diaz and Paul. Although the episode was shot prior to the anticipated matchup, the former BMF title holder stood in support of Paul.
Thereafter, the talks led to a discussion about McGregor fighting Paul, if the boxer defeated Diaz. ‘Gamebred’ declared, “Yeah, maybe they can make that happen, you know. And sh*t, as much as I never would have thought this would have happened, Jake might beat him…”
He further attacked the Irish fighter and accused him of being a dr*g addict. He said, “Jake is out there training, not doing dr*gs, not being a part of that f**king vicious lifestyle this guy is like.” Without a doubt, the ‘Gamebred Fighter’ was completely stoic in his support for ‘The Problem Child’.

The war between Paul and ‘The Notorious’
McGregor entered the scene way before Diaz and Paul fought each other. During the post-fight press conference, ‘The Problem Child’ was asked about a tweet by McGregor that read, “F**k this, sweetie what’s up”.

However, Paul went ahead and declared, “I don’t care about that guy. Yeah, he needs to go to rehab.” But that wasn’t the end of it. In a now-deleted tweet, ‘Mystic Mac’ lashed out at Diaz and Paul. The fighter believed that it was like watching a fight in rewind. He further claimed that it was nothing but garbage.
